My experience with YAP has been beyond stressful. Internet service is a near necessity for many people today, and it is often extremely important that service be reliable. Every time I called YAP with an issue or concern, I had to do all the heavy lifting. They seemed like they wanted to help, but rarely understood the logistics of how my internet hookup works. I have self educated myself on cable, DSL internet, Bell vs Rogers, adapters, up/down load speeds, and troubleshooting tenfold because YAP didn't know what to do. I've had to be assertive about my issues, refuse to "unplug the router and plug it back it" for the 3rd time, and demand timely service. They provided a router that is unable to give me the advertised upload speeds that I need to make any money from home. They told me 4 times over a 1 1/2 week period they would call me back same or next day. I bought my own replacement router and need simple account info from them to use it - and now I am unable to get a hold of them at all because they integrated with another company. I don't know how to end my service and switch to another, much less demand my money back for inadequate service - because I literally cannot reach anyone who knows who I am as a customer.

*Updated* They finally got a new modem to me after a lot of arguing from me on the Friday. At first, they were going to ship it, which meant it would not be at my home until the following week, but I threw such a fit that they had it delivered that evening.
They then proceeded to call me - Tuesday the 23rd of March they called me three times in a row trying to get me to remove my BBB review, which I refused to do. They offered me $10 off my bill for 5 days of no service, but that does not reflect the time I lost not being able to work, as I work from home. They called today, the 24th, and said they could give me 50% off my next bill. The efforts put forth AFTER the BBB review was posted makes it clear that they don't really care about your experience until it's posted online for others to see.
I will still be switching providers, as I do not wish to have this type of situation arise again and if it does, I would have have a provider I can rely on to fix it in a timely manner.
When I started with YAP, it was great. Good pricing, reliable service - all great. Since the summer of 2020, it has gone downhill. The customer service has continously gone down hill, from delayed responses to no responses at all when you email. Those who answer the phone have no technical knowledge and if turning the modem off and on again doesn't fix it, then they need to send the ticket to a technician and that could be anywhere from a few hours to a few days before they can provide an update.
I work from home and do online school, so I rely heavily on the internet in my home. My internet has now been out since Tuesday and they have been of zero assistance. I was supposed to have someone come to my house today (Friday) to see what can be done about the zero connectivity and they have not arrived during the window they provided me...shocker.
I plan on switching from this company to a more reliable provider, even if it means I pay a little more. I would not recommend anyone to use the services provided by YAP, unless you're okay with doing all the troubleshooting yourself and waiting nearly a week to have a resolution (of course, mine has yet to come).
